Handover note — Dario to Petra

Support team: we're mid-investigation on the Plinth Scheduler calendar sync conflict. When a user edits a recurring event in Plinth while the Tessel connector is mid-sync, both writes land and duplicate entries appear. Dario confirmed the dedupe job catches most cases within an hour; the remainder need a manual merge via the admin console. Petra owns this starting Monday. Full reproduction steps, affected account criteria, and the merge procedure are documented on the internal page below.

operations page: https://confluence.lumicsys.internal/projects/display/projects/display

## Environments — Tickwright Cron Service

Welcome aboard! We're chasing a drift issue where staging crons fire a few minutes late after every deploy. Three environments: dev (shared, noisy), staging (where the drift shows), and prod (untouched, don't poke it). Compare staging against prod before changing anything. Here's what staging is currently running with, copied straight from the box.

deployment values, yaguf-tawef:
[ulaox]
host = ulaox.qorvellabs.corp
user = ulaox_svc
database = ulaox_prod

Hey Priva,

Quick heads-up before Friday's DR drill for the Inkmill markdown pipeline: we'll restore the renderer config from the cold backup, so you'll need the escrow credentials handy. Grab a coffee first — the restore takes a while. For the sealed vault copy, the recovery passphrase is below.

recovery phrase for kahop-kahap: istys-novdor-joreth-silir-eliys

# Data Stores — Report Builder Sort Stability

Reviewers: Castermill's report builder must use stable sorts. Tie-breaking falls back to the row's insertion key, never the display column. Any ORDER BY lacking a unique trailing key should be flagged. Repro queries run against the shared analytics replica. Use the replica connection string below.

database URL for bahop-yagep: mssql://sildor_svc:35ha7jz@db-fb6d.nelvrodyn.example:5432/casath

## Further reading

Want more on how Hushbird decides which alerts to collapse? The short version: identical fingerprints within a five-minute window get merged, and only the first one pages anyone. If a customer swears they "never got paged," check the dedup log first. The full explainer, with examples, lives on the page below.

wiki page, tadug-yagap: https://jira.qorvelsys.internal/pages/browse/display/projects/5e6c